    ok here are some honest answers, ive been known to be pretty ubiased so some members might not like my answers

    DVD burning
    Macs are pretty damned good with this, there are very few PC answers to dvd burning that work well from what ive heard...

    work with digital pictures (graphic design)
    easy answer "everyone does graphic design on macs"...

    most print houses work on macs, but with newer programs these days (besides quark) it doesnt matter if you use a pc or a mac, in most cases.. so in this case, a pc might be better because of faster hardware available for cheaper

    editing Website
    fact of the matter is, 95% of internet users (rough estimate ) use PC's, also flash is a big hitter too, so basically you build websites for pc users most of the time, which means that if you are on a mac, you need a pc to see what it looks like....

    also flash performance, for whatever reason, is horrid on a mac... no clue why

    working with movies
    although pc hardware is faster, mac software in this instance over powers it... final cut pro is a great program that the pc side lacks and you really cant leave home without it

    Internet/eMails
    fastest net browsing is still on pc sadly, as well as being compatible with just about every plugin etc... so mac users miss out on a lot of new creative ideas

    other than that, it doesnt matter which platform you use to browse on etc

    (games)
    if anyone ever told you that a mac would be good or better for games, they lied to you... absolutely no game development for macs, all we get are ports of pc games sadly

    ---

    so it basically comes down to speed of hardware vs software and community really

    i like to have both myself, but i had to sell my pc in the move, so i have just 2 macs left now... if you need bang for the buck, i say go pc right now, and come back to mac later on
